Applications
Dienestrol is a nonsteroidal synthetic estrogen. Historically, it has been used as an active pharmaceutical ingredient for estrogenic therapy and as a building block in the synthesis of related estrogenic compounds. It is also employed as a research chemical and pharmacology tool to study estrogen receptor binding and activity. In analytical settings, dienestrol serves as a calibration standard or reference material for methods that detect and quantify estrogenic substances.
